The principle and characteristics of planetary reducer

Publish Time: 2020-09-08     Origin: Site

To understand the principle of planetary reducer, we must first understand its structure.The planetary reducer is composed of body, planetary carrier, planetary gear, sun gear, stage gear, inner ring gear, output bearing, output shaft oil seal, input bearing, and input force.It consists of a shaft oil seal and various fixing screws.Among them, the planetary gear (combined in the planetary gear carrier), the sun gear stage gear and the ring gear are the four parts that are basically transmitted to the structure.Its transmission principle is:

1. The driving source directly starts the sun gear, and the sun gear drives the planetary gears combined on the planetary gear carrier to run.

2. The entire planetary gear system runs automatically and rotates along the outer ring gear, and the planetary gear carrier is connected to the output shaft for output to achieve acceleration.

3. It is necessary to accumulate a higher reduction ratio by adding multiple sets of gears and planetary gears.

The deceleration characteristics of the planetary reducer are:

1. High torque and shock resistance;

2. Small size and light weight;

3. High efficiency and low recoil.

4. Wide deceleration range and high precision.
